Nestled in the quiet community of Kingston, this home offers a peaceful mountain escape surrounded by the natural beauty of North Idaho. Tucked along the scenic corridor of the Coeur d'Alene River, the area is known for its forests, wildlife, and easy access to outdoor recreation. Guests can spend their days fishing, kayaking, rafting, or floating the river, hiking nearby trails, or exploring the historic mining towns that dot the Silver Valley. During the winter months, several ski resorts are within an easy drive, making this an excellent year-round destination. The neighborhood itself is quiet and residential, perfect for relaxing with your morning coffee or unwinding after a day of adventure. You'll enjoy star-filled skies, fresh mountain air, and the slower pace that makes this part of Idaho so special. Nearby attractions include: The Coeur d'Alene River for fishing, paddling, and scenic drives The Trail of the Coeur d'Alenes, one of the Northwest's premier paved biking trails Historic Wallace and Kellogg for dining, shopping, museums, and local events Silver Mountain Resort for skiing, mountain biking, an indoor water park, and gondola rides Numerous hiking trails, ATV routes, and public lands throughout the Silver Valley Whether you're looking for outdoor adventure, a peaceful retreat, or a convenient base for exploring North Idaho, Kingston offers the perfect blend of tranquility and recreation. Getting around
A personal vehicle is the best way to explore the area and enjoy everything North Idaho has to offer. The home is conveniently located just off Interstate 90, making it easy to reach nearby towns and outdoor destinations. Approximate driving times: Kellogg: 12 minutes Wallace: 25 minutes Silver Mountain Resort: 12 minutes Trail of the Coeur d'Alenes access: 15–20 minutes Coeur d'Alene: 40 minutes Spokane International Airport: About 1 hour 15 minutes Parking is available on the property for multiple vehicles, making it easy to bring bikes, kayaks, ATVs, or other outdoor gear. Ride-share services like Uber and Lyft are very limited in this rural area, so we recommend arriving with your own transportation. During the winter months, roads are generally well maintained, but snow and ice are common. If you're visiting during the snowy season, a vehicle with all-wheel drive or four-wheel drive is recommended, and carrying winter tires or traction devices is a good idea depending on weather conditions.
